Start your trip by exploring the bustling city of Tokyo. In the morning, visit the tranquil Meiji Shrine, a serene oasis in the heart of the city. Afterward, indulge in a traditional Japanese tea ceremony at a nearby tea house. In the afternoon, take a leisurely stroll through the beautiful Ueno Park, home to several museums and a picturesque lake. In the evening, unwind at an onsen (hot spring) in Odaiba, where you can relax and enjoy the stunning city skyline.
Immerse yourself in the rich cultural heritage of Kyoto. Begin your day with a visit to the serene Kinkaku-ji Temple, also known as the Golden Pavilion. Explore the beautiful Arashiyama Bamboo Grove in the afternoon, where you can take a peaceful walk surrounded by towering bamboo stalks. As the evening sets in, experience a traditional kaiseki (multi-course) dinner at a local restaurant, savoring exquisite seasonal dishes.
Escape to the picturesque town of Hakone, known for its hot springs and stunning views of Mount Fuji. Start your day with a relaxing boat ride on Lake Ashi, surrounded by lush greenery and breathtaking scenery. In the afternoon, rejuvenate your body and mind at one of Hakone's famous hot spring resorts. End the day with a visit to the Hakone Open-Air Museum, featuring a collection of modern sculptures set amidst nature.
Discover the ancient capital of Japan, Nara, famous for its historic temples and friendly deer population. Begin your day by visiting the iconic Todai-ji Temple, home to the Great Buddha statue. In the afternoon, explore Nara Park, where you can interact with the gentle deer roaming freely. Continue your journey to Kasuga Taisha, a beautiful Shinto shrine nestled in the forest. In the evening, unwind with a traditional Japanese foot bath experience in one of Nara's quaint onsens.
End your journey in the tropical paradise of Okinawa, known for its stunning beaches and laid-back atmosphere. Spend the morning relaxing on the pristine white sands of Emerald Beach. In the afternoon, explore the vibrant local culture at the Makishi Public Market, where you can try delicious local delicacies. As the sun sets, take a leisurely sunset cruise around the beautiful Kerama Islands, enjoying breathtaking views of the ocean.
For a truly relaxing experience, consider visiting the enchanting island of Miyajima. Known for its iconic floating torii gate, the island offers tranquil nature walks, traditional ryokan stays, and rejuvenating hot springs. Another off-the-beaten-path gem is the coastal town of Kamakura, where you can explore ancient temples, relax on secluded beaches, and enjoy the peaceful atmosphere away from the bustling cities.
